Overview
MAX6191AESA from Maxim Integrated is a precision, micropower, low-dropout series-mode bandgap voltage reference delivering 2.048V output with ±2mV initial accuracy, 5ppm/°C max temperature coefficient, and 35µA max quiescent current - ideal for high-accuracy ADC/DAC biasing in battery-powered handheld instruments.
For engineers reviewing the MAX6191AESA datasheet, MAX6191AESA pinout, MAX6191AESA application, or MAX6191AESA equivalent, this page provides verified specifications, SO-8 package details, load-regulation behavior at ±500µA, dropout performance (100mV at 500µA), and real-world design implications for precision analog systems.
Technical Context
The MAX6191AESA uses a proprietary curvature-correction circuit and laser-trimmed thin-film resistors to achieve <5ppm/°C temperature coefficient and ±2mV (±0.098%) initial accuracy over –40°C to +85°C. It operates as a series-mode reference, sourcing and sinking up to ±500µA while maintaining stability with capacitive loads up to 2.2nF.
Its supply current remains virtually immune to input voltage variation (0.8–2µA/V change across VIN), and it achieves 0.12µV/µA load regulation and 10µV/V line regulation - enabling high-precision operation in low-noise, low-power signal chains where reference drift directly impacts measurement fidelity.

Pinout & Package
MAX6191AESA is housed in an 8-pin SO (Small Outline) package with RoHS-compliant lead finish. Pins 1, 3, 5, 7, and 8 are No Connect (N.C.) and must remain unconnected. Pin 4 is GND, Pin 2 is IN (supply input), and Pin 6 is OUT (2.048V reference output).
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1, 3, 5, 7, 8 | No Connection (N.C.) | Not internally bonded - must be left floating; no routing or thermal relief required. |
| 2 | IN | Supply input (2.5V to 12.6V); requires local 100nF ceramic decoupling within 5mm of pin. |
| 4 | GND | Analog ground reference; must connect to clean, low-impedance ground plane with dedicated via. |
| 6 | OUT | 2.048V precision reference output; drives ADC REF+, DAC VREF, or op-amp gain-setting networks. |

FAQ
What is the maximum load current supported by MAX6191AESA?
MAX6191AESA sources and sinks up to ±500µA while maintaining specified accuracy and stability. At 500µA load, dropout voltage is guaranteed ≤100mV, and load regulation is 0.12µV/µA - meaning output changes by no more than 60µV across the full load range. This capability supports direct driving of ADC reference inputs and op-amp bias networks without external buffering.
Does MAX6191AESA require an output capacitor for stability?
No, MAX6191AESA is internally compensated and stable with capacitive loads from 0 to 2.2nF. An output capacitor is optional and only recommended in applications subject to rapid load or supply transients - such as multiplexed sensor arrays - where it reduces overshoot and improves transient response. In space-constrained designs like portable medical devices, omitting the capacitor reduces BOM count and PCB area without compromising stability.
What is the supply voltage range for MAX6191AESA?
MAX6191AESA operates from 2.5V to 12.6V input. Its minimum supply voltage is VIN ≥ (VOUT + 0.2V) = 2.248V, but the datasheet specifies 2.5V as the guaranteed lower limit for full parameter compliance. At 500µA load, dropout is 100mV - so 2.148V is the theoretical minimum, though 2.5V ensures guaranteed performance across temperature and process variation.
How does MAX6191AESA compare to MAX6191BESA and MAX6191CESA?
MAX6191AESA offers ±2mV initial accuracy and ≤5ppm/°C temperature coefficient; MAX6191BESA provides ±5mV/≤10ppm/°C; MAX6191CESA provides ±10mV/≤25ppm/°C. All share identical pinout, SO-8 package, 35µA max supply current, and 100mV dropout. The 'A' grade is selected for highest-accuracy applications like metrology-grade DMMs, while 'B' and 'C' grades serve cost-sensitive or less demanding industrial controls.
